<p>This is a really good documentary about the history of slasher films because it was able to cover so much territory in a span of about ninety-minutes. That said, it failed to reach its full potential for several reasons. First of all, it focused too much on movies from the 1980's, only quickly glossed over the 1990's, and barely mentioned the 2000's. Since this was released in 2006, I expected it to spend equal time discussing each decade because each one is as important as the other. Instead of talking about the special effects of smaller slasher films from the 1980's, it could've analyzed the best slasher pictures such as "Halloween," "A Nightmare on Elm Street," and "Scream." For instance, putting the violence and sexual connotations aside (because it's been talked about a million times before), they could've analyzed about how "Halloween" is more artistic than most horror pictures back then and even today, not just image-wise but also the use of music and suspense, especially with an extremely low budget. They could've delved into how "A Nightmare on Elm Street" is very different from typical slasher flicks because it's able to relate to psychology and Eastern cultures--the role of dreams and internalized emotions in all kinds of society--and how it was able to make the violence aspect secondary. They also could've picked apart "Scream"--its post-modern attitude, how it juggled comedy and horror so well, and why it is one of the best horror movies ever made. I was also looking forward to the interviewees talking about the infamous "Hostel" and "Saw" pictures, but they rushed through them in under ten seconds. The movie became so alive when they showed newspaper articles and film critics, such as Siskel and Ebert, disapprove of slasher movies because they often show women being tortured to the point where it's almost pornographic. In opposition, the documentary showed why the interviewees supported slasher pictures and their claims of such movies serving to empower women. I have my own opinions but it's nice to see opinions clash because both sides bring up very interesting points--that there's is no one "correct" side. This could've been a two and a half hour documentary and it could have been excellent. Instead, what I saw was a Slasher Movie 101 discussion so, unfortunately, I barely learned anything new.</p>

<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><em><span style="text-decoration:underline;">Shouts from the road</span></em></p>
<p>Who doesn't like a good shout out?  It's a positive thing; "a shout out to my homeboy Lance Armstrong gonna do the Grand Boucle again!".  It's a compliment, a way to express your good feeling toward a friend.  I'm here to say that these vocal missives can fall into the wrong hands; they can emanate from douchebags.  Specifically, those ridiculously clever individuals who shout stuff to me as they whiz by in their cars/trucks/<a href="http://earthfirst.com/wp-content/uploads/2008/05/hummer-comic.jpg">SUV</a>s.</p>
<p>A few things are obvious.  One, they haven't ridden a bike themselves since they got their license.  Otherwise, they'd realize that there is no way I could ever understand what they say with the wind going past my ears.  The wiser ones among them just scream or shriek.</p>
<p>Second, they shout whatever it is when they are passing me at speed, with no chance of me catching them.  I've come close a few times at (somewhat) busy intersections, but never a catch.  Often they're going in the opposite direction.  I don't think I need to state the obvious cowardly nature here (but I just did).  This is probably for the best because with the adrenaline rush caused by being startled in such a douchbaggy way would likely result in assault charges and a broken <a href="http://www.roadcyclinguk.com/news/images/blackburnpump.jpg">frame pump</a>.</p>
<p>Also, it's a crime of opportunity.  I doubt they leave their trailer thinking, "I'm going to create a loud noise as I pass some random cyclist.  I need to run out for some smokes and a quart bottle of Bud."  They see me and react instinctively.  And yes, it is a crime.  Details in "Expected Outcomes".</p>
<p><em><span style="text-decoration:underline;">Techniques</span></em></p>
<p>Generally the manifestations of their behavior is often a shout (as mentioned above).  Just as common is blowing the horn.  Recently (last Tuesday I think) I heard a new one.  This douchebag actually had an <a href="http://dsp.imageg.net/graphics/product_images/p1797594p275w.jpg">air horn</a> at the ready.  That's the first possibly premeditated one I've experienced.  They had to have the horn in their hand waiting for someone to enter their field of view.</p>
<p>One exception stands.  About two or three years ago, I got cat called by some young ladies in a convertible.  Whether they thought I was hot or were being sarcastic is not an issue.  <em>I choose</em> to believe they thought I was hot because, like the ride itself, it made me feel good.</p>
<p><span style="text-decoration:underline;"><em>Expected Outcomes</em></span></p>
<p>The result wanted by these horn-honking douchebags is a simple one.  They want to startle me to a degree that I lose control of my bike and crash.  Therein lies the crime; using a vehicle to cause injury to another person.  A twisted <a href="http://nelsonmuntz.ytmnd.com/">schadenfreude</a> to be sure.  A mentally healty person only takes pleasure in the misfortunes of others when they are deserving of it - that person has caused them harm in some way.  I am a benign presence in the places this happens.  I avoid main roads whenever I can, and am keenly aware of the traffic situation around me; it becomes second nature when you ride long enough.</p>
<p><em><span style="text-decoration:underline;">Silver Lining</span></em></p>
<p>The only positive here is that it reinforces the importance of good bike handling skills.  Lately, the noise will startle me, but I don't jerk the bike off of it's path.  The focus on proper technique pays off.  I never lock my elbows; the flex allows you to absorb the natural flinch before it translates to the handlebars.</p>
<p><em><span style="text-decoration:underline;">Conclusion</span></em></p>
<p>It would be naive of me to expect this to ever go away.  Just one of these times I'd love to catch up to one of them at an intersection and see how brave they are when they can't just stomp on the gas to get away.  Besides, frame pumps are cheap.</p>
